A recent KPMG survey of Canadian business leaders reveals optimism about the federal government's economic agenda, but also a desire for faster policy execution.

The poll, conducted between June 25 and July 13, found that 51% of respondents believe their firm will be better off as a result of the government's measures over the next three years.

However, regulatory hurdles are a major concern, with over two-thirds of respondents citing institutional gridlock caused by excessive regulations. Sixty-five percent also stated that over-regulation and higher taxes make it harder for businesses to grow and remain in Canada.

The survey found that business leaders want the federal government to prioritize removing red tape and fast-track a new West Coast oil pipeline, with 50% of respondents supporting this goal. Forty-seven percent also want Ottawa to accelerate major project spending, while 43% believe tax reforms could help lift the economy.
